The red wine Bedrock Zinfandel Old Vine, vintage 2018 from the winery Bedrock Wine Co. has been rated in 2022 by Peter Moser & Anne Krebiehl MW with 92 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ape variety Zinfandel from the region Sonoma Valley in United States.

Tasting Notes

92
Tasting from 26.04.2022: Peter Moser & Anne Krebiehl MW

Strong ruby garnet, purple reflexes, broad rim brightening. Smoky, herbal and savoury red berry fruit, some hibiscus, hints of liquorice. Juicy, firm, delicately chalky minerality, pickled red cherries, delicate fig aftertaste, some nougat on the finish.
